diff options
| author | Samuli Piippo <samuli.piippo@qt.io> | 2017-11-10 09:13:38 +0200 | 
|---|---|---|
| committer | Martin Jansa <Martin.Jansa@gmail.com> | 2017-12-20 08:21:17 +0000 | 
| commit | d27c0199dbe453b3b9af32783f6d15c022f18429 (patch) | |
| tree | e1be02e13cc238f547783ca3a81cf8237ac68225 | |
| parent | f3e0cef1ed853c5030b07c0247395ecf67eeeff7 (diff) | |
| download | meta-qt5-d27c0199dbe453b3b9af32783f6d15c022f18429.tar.gz | |
qt5: remove use of OE_QMAKE_WAYLAND_SCANNER
This was never defined for nativesdk, which then broke sdk which
had nativesdk-qtwayland included. Rather than add it there, remove
its use everywhere, since it was not adding anything meaningful to
the build.
Signed-off-by: Samuli Piippo <samuli.piippo@qt.io>
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
| -rw-r--r-- | classes/qmake5_base.bbclass | 2 | ||||
| -rw-r--r-- | recipes-qt/qt5/qtbase/0001-Add-linux-oe-g-platform.patch | 9 | 
2 files changed, 4 insertions, 7 deletions
| diff --git a/classes/qmake5_base.bbclass b/classes/qmake5_base.bbclass index d1e0e579..3bc1279d 100644 --- a/classes/qmake5_base.bbclass +++ b/classes/qmake5_base.bbclass | |||
| @@ -29,7 +29,6 @@ EXTRA_OEMAKE = " \ | |||
| 29 | OE_QMAKE_LDFLAGS='${OE_QMAKE_LDFLAGS}' \ | 29 | OE_QMAKE_LDFLAGS='${OE_QMAKE_LDFLAGS}' \ | 
| 30 | OE_QMAKE_AR='${OE_QMAKE_AR}' \ | 30 | OE_QMAKE_AR='${OE_QMAKE_AR}' \ | 
| 31 | OE_QMAKE_STRIP='${OE_QMAKE_STRIP}' \ | 31 | OE_QMAKE_STRIP='${OE_QMAKE_STRIP}' \ | 
| 32 | OE_QMAKE_WAYLAND_SCANNER='${OE_QMAKE_WAYLAND_SCANNER}' \ | ||
| 33 | OE_QMAKE_INCDIR_QT='${STAGING_DIR_TARGET}/${OE_QMAKE_PATH_HEADERS}' \ | 32 | OE_QMAKE_INCDIR_QT='${STAGING_DIR_TARGET}/${OE_QMAKE_PATH_HEADERS}' \ | 
| 34 | " | 33 | " | 
| 35 | 34 | ||
| @@ -43,7 +42,6 @@ export OE_QMAKE_LINK = "${CXX}" | |||
| 43 | export OE_QMAKE_LDFLAGS = "${LDFLAGS}" | 42 | export OE_QMAKE_LDFLAGS = "${LDFLAGS}" | 
| 44 | export OE_QMAKE_AR = "${AR}" | 43 | export OE_QMAKE_AR = "${AR}" | 
| 45 | export OE_QMAKE_STRIP = "echo" | 44 | export OE_QMAKE_STRIP = "echo" | 
| 46 | export OE_QMAKE_WAYLAND_SCANNER = "${STAGING_BINDIR_NATIVE}/wayland-scanner" | ||
| 47 | 45 | ||
| 48 | # qmake reads if from shell environment | 46 | # qmake reads if from shell environment | 
| 49 | export OE_QMAKE_QTCONF_PATH = "${WORKDIR}/qt.conf" | 47 | export OE_QMAKE_QTCONF_PATH = "${WORKDIR}/qt.conf" | 
| diff --git a/recipes-qt/qt5/qtbase/0001-Add-linux-oe-g-platform.patch b/recipes-qt/qt5/qtbase/0001-Add-linux-oe-g-platform.patch index a8fe4338..4d555bec 100644 --- a/recipes-qt/qt5/qtbase/0001-Add-linux-oe-g-platform.patch +++ b/recipes-qt/qt5/qtbase/0001-Add-linux-oe-g-platform.patch | |||
| @@ -23,9 +23,9 @@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com> | |||
| 23 | configure | 2 +- | 23 | configure | 2 +- | 
| 24 | mkspecs/features/configure.prf | 4 ++-- | 24 | mkspecs/features/configure.prf | 4 ++-- | 
| 25 | mkspecs/features/qt_functions.prf | 2 +- | 25 | mkspecs/features/qt_functions.prf | 2 +- | 
| 26 | mkspecs/linux-oe-g++/qmake.conf | 43 ++++++++++++++++++++++++++++++++++++ | 26 | mkspecs/linux-oe-g++/qmake.conf | 42 ++++++++++++++++++++++++++++++++++++ | 
| 27 | mkspecs/linux-oe-g++/qplatformdefs.h | 1 + | 27 | mkspecs/linux-oe-g++/qplatformdefs.h | 1 + | 
| 28 | 5 files changed, 48 insertions(+), 4 deletions(-) | 28 | 5 files changed, 47 insertions(+), 4 deletions(-) | 
| 29 | create mode 100644 mkspecs/linux-oe-g++/qmake.conf | 29 | create mode 100644 mkspecs/linux-oe-g++/qmake.conf | 
| 30 | create mode 100644 mkspecs/linux-oe-g++/qplatformdefs.h | 30 | create mode 100644 mkspecs/linux-oe-g++/qplatformdefs.h | 
| 31 | 31 | ||
| @@ -78,10 +78,10 @@ index c00fdb73f8..0cf4de7b49 100644 | |||
| 78 | cmd = perl -w $$system_path($${cmd}.pl) | 78 | cmd = perl -w $$system_path($${cmd}.pl) | 
| 79 | diff --git a/mkspecs/linux-oe-g++/qmake.conf b/mkspecs/linux-oe-g++/qmake.conf | 79 | diff --git a/mkspecs/linux-oe-g++/qmake.conf b/mkspecs/linux-oe-g++/qmake.conf | 
| 80 | new file mode 100644 | 80 | new file mode 100644 | 
| 81 | index 0000000000..c1837e6d55 | 81 | index 0000000..30d31ed | 
| 82 | --- /dev/null | 82 | --- /dev/null | 
| 83 | +++ b/mkspecs/linux-oe-g++/qmake.conf | 83 | +++ b/mkspecs/linux-oe-g++/qmake.conf | 
| 84 | @@ -0,0 +1,43 @@ | 84 | @@ -0,0 +1,42 @@ | 
| 85 | +# | 85 | +# | 
| 86 | +# qmake configuration for linux-g++ with modifications for building with OpenEmbedded | 86 | +# qmake configuration for linux-g++ with modifications for building with OpenEmbedded | 
| 87 | +# | 87 | +# | 
| @@ -95,7 +95,6 @@ index 0000000000..c1837e6d55 | |||
| 95 | +# QMAKE_<TOOL> (moc, uic, rcc) are gone, overwrite only ar and strip | 95 | +# QMAKE_<TOOL> (moc, uic, rcc) are gone, overwrite only ar and strip | 
| 96 | +QMAKE_AR = $$(OE_QMAKE_AR) cqs | 96 | +QMAKE_AR = $$(OE_QMAKE_AR) cqs | 
| 97 | +QMAKE_STRIP = $$(OE_QMAKE_STRIP) | 97 | +QMAKE_STRIP = $$(OE_QMAKE_STRIP) | 
| 98 | +QMAKE_WAYLAND_SCANNER = $$(OE_QMAKE_WAYLAND_SCANNER) | ||
| 99 | + | 98 | + | 
| 100 | +include(../common/gcc-base-unix.conf) | 99 | +include(../common/gcc-base-unix.conf) | 
| 101 | + | 100 | + | 
